WebClassroom Camouflage: 1. Give each student a copy of the snake, butterfly or iguana pattern. 2. Ask the students to pretend your classroom is a wild habitat. Camouflage, also known as cryptic coloration, isn’t just for ... bing ai extension for chromeWebApr 14, 2024 · A: Yes, a Scientific Collecting Permit is required to handle wild monarchs in California, including for educational purposes. It's unlawful to collect, remove from the wild and/or rear monarchs in captivity in California without a permit, according to the California Code of Regulations.
